I would like to find out how to include the details in the Action Details from the audit log when an automation fails and see that detail shared in the email sent to rule owner. Can this be done?

Currently, the auto email sent to rule owner shares no context as to why the rule failed on that occasion.

I am not aware of anyway to make that happen. 

But there will be a link in the email to go to the appropriate rule. Then just search the Audit Log for the rule to see the entries with Error listed. 

If you would like for Atlassian to make a change, you will need to contact Atlassian Support with the feature request.

Hi @Paul Loveday to my knowledge, this mail notification cannot be customised.

You need to go to the admin section anyway to correct the rule if there are errors.
